A car enters a curved road in the form of a quarter of a circle, of radius 100m at 18 Kmph and
leaves at 36 Kmph. If the car is travelling at a constant tangential acceleration, find the
magnitude and direction of acceleration when the car :
(i) Enters and
(ii) Leaves the curved portion of the road.​
